The JCQ (formerly the James Cleaver Quintet), Dry the River and Maybeshewill are the latest additions to the 2000trees line-up.
They join headliners Frank Turner, Mystery Jets, Future of the Left and around 80 other acts on four stages, in the picturesque Cotswolds on July 11-13.
Organiser James Scarlett says: “All three bands have been brilliant live at previous 2000trees. They represent everything we love about live music, so we are delighted to welcome them back.”
Organiser Andy Rea says: “We’ve put in the hours over winter to ensure this is the best year yet for 2000trees. Fans have been brilliant in supporting us over the years by recommending acts that we’ve subsequently booked, so hopefully they are as pleased as we are with this year’s stellar line-up so far – but there is still more to come!”
Tickets are almost sold out for Thursday’s Early Entry night featuring Future of the Left, The Xcerts, Max Raptor, Freeze the Atlantic and EMPIRE.
